Find an Online Sport Psychologist

Consulting an online sport psychologist can be a great way of working on your mental skills and improving performance. 


It is great for sport psychologists and athletes who may not be able to work together because of travel or other constraints. Likewise, online support is great for people who wish to access the service of a sport psychologist but may not have one in their local area, or are traveling so frequently the convenience of online support really fits in with their life. This may be particularly the case for professional athletes who often have to travel extensively for training and competition. 


A further advantage of working with an online sport psychologist is that it is possible to access a person at the cutting edge of their discipline, because you have a global pool of talent to choose from. It also help people who would like the service of a consultant with a very specific expertise (for example in esports). 


In addition to convenience and choice there are several other benefits to using an online sport psychologist, including:


  • Accessibility: Online sport psychology services are often more affordable than in-person therapy. Additionally, they eliminate the need to commute to appointments, making them more accessible for people with mobility or transportation challenges.
  • Flexibility: Online sport psychology services offer more flexibility in scheduling appointments, as they can be conducted outside of traditional office hours. This is particularly beneficial for athletes who have busy schedules or competitions that require them to travel.
  • Anonymity: Online therapy offers a greater degree of anonymity, which can make it easier for athletes to discuss sensitive or personal issues.
  • Tailored to your needs: Online sport psychology services can be tailored to your specific needs and goals. This can be particularly useful for athletes who are seeking support for a specific performance issue, such as pre-competition anxiety or mental blocks.


An online sport psychologist can help with a wide range of mental health and performance-related issues, including:


  • Stress and anxiety management: Athletes may experience high levels of stress and anxiety related to competition, performance, or injury. An online sport psychologist can teach athletes relaxation techniques and coping strategies to manage these feelings.
  • Performance enhancement: Online sport psychology services can help athletes develop mental skills to improve their performance, such as goal-setting, visualization, and self-talk.
  • Injury recovery: Athletes may experience psychological distress related to injury, such as frustration, anxiety, and depression. An online sport psychologist can help athletes develop coping strategies to manage these feelings and support their recovery.
  • Team dynamics: Online sport psychology services can help teams improve communication, cohesion, and performance by addressing issues related to team dynamics.
  • Career transition: Athletes may experience stress and anxiety related to retirement or career transitions. An online sport psychologist can help athletes develop coping strategies and plan for their post-athletic career.


Before getting your sport psychology support online it is worth making sure that you feel comfortable seeing the consultant virtually. It may be that for some people a face-to-face meeting is better.  


A private comfortable space is important so please think about where you would like to be for your sessions.
